On June 20, as the sun climbed highest in the sky, we officially reached the summer solstice. This astronomical phenomenon, marking the longest day of the year in the Northern Hemisphere, has held deep spiritual significance for cultures across the globe for millennia. From ancient Egypt’s reverence for Ra to the Inca celebration of Inti Raymi (held during the winter solstice on June 24), the summer solstice has been a time to acknowledge the sun’s life-giving power, celebrate abundance, and connect with the natural world.

For us as Black people, connecting with the rhythms of nature can be a powerful act of self-care and spiritual renewal. The summer solstice offers a unique opportunity to tap into this energy and a chance to cultivate a sense of groundedness amidst our everyday lives. Below are practices to help you tap into the revitalizing energy of the summer solstice. Reflecting On Abundance

The summer solstice is a natural invitation to reflect on the concept of abundance. Just as the sun reaches its peak, showering the earth with warmth and light, we can use this time to contemplate the abundance that exists within ourselves and in the world around us. This abundance can manifest in many ways: the love of our families and communities, the resilience of our culture, the creativity that fuels our passions. Consider taking a moment to journal or meditate on the things that bring richness and vibrancy to your life.

Connecting With Nature

Immersing ourselves in nature is a beautiful way to connect with the energy of the summer solstice. Consider starting your day with a sunrise meditation outdoors. Find a quiet space, breathe deeply, and allow the warmth of the sun to wash over you. Feel the connection to the earth beneath your feet and the vastness of the sky above. If time allows, take a walk in a park, spend an afternoon by a body of water, or simply sit in your backyard and observe the beauty of nature. Simply being present in nature allows us to quiet our minds and reconnect with the source of life itself.

Creating Rituals

Creating personal rituals around the summer solstice can deepen your connection to this sacred time. Gather some herbs or flowers that hold special meaning for you, perhaps ones used traditionally in your family or community. Light a candle at sunrise or sunset, symbolizing the sun’s radiant energy. Then, write down any intentions you wish to set for the rest of the summer, letting the powerful light of the solstice fuel your manifestations.

Celebrating With Community

The summer solstice is also a time for joy and celebration. Consider gathering with loved ones for a potluck or bonfire. Share stories, sing songs, especially those connected to your heritage or that celebrate the summer season, and express gratitude for the blessings in your lives. Connecting with your community allows you to share the abundance of the season and strengthen the bonds that uplift you.

Embracing Self-Care

The long, sun-drenched days of summer can be a time of increased activity and social gatherings. But it’s important to remember that self-care is essential, especially during this vibrant time. Schedule time for activities that bring you peace and rejuvenation, whether it’s curling up with a good book, taking a long bath infused with calming herbs, or spending quiet time in nature meditating on your goals. By prioritizing your well-being, you create space for your inner light to shine brightly.
